summaryrefslogtreecommitdiff
path: root/src/mem/cache
diff options
context:
space:
mode:
authorSteve Reinhardt <stever@eecs.umich.edu>2007-06-26 18:01:22 -0400
committerSteve Reinhardt <stever@eecs.umich.edu>2007-06-26 18:01:22 -0400
commit69ff6d9163c431272fc084b8e051996b44590a53 (patch)
treedc3e89d56da24ddaa854ba0150196508bd9679c8 /src/mem/cache
parent7dacbcf49262605a75e461149ec7bd7a00fca7b7 (diff)
downloadgem5-69ff6d9163c431272fc084b8e051996b44590a53.tar.xz
cache_impl.hh:
Change target overflow from assertion to warning. src/mem/cache/cache_impl.hh: Change target overflow from assertion to warning. --HG-- extra : convert_revision : ceca990ed916bbf96dedd4836c40df522803f173
Diffstat (limited to 'src/mem/cache')
-rw-r--r--src/mem/cache/cache_impl.hh4
1 files changed, 2 insertions, 2 deletions
diff --git a/src/mem/cache/cache_impl.hh b/src/mem/cache/cache_impl.hh
index d01adde78..a73612f24 100644
--- a/src/mem/cache/cache_impl.hh
+++ b/src/mem/cache/cache_impl.hh
@@ -892,9 +892,9 @@ Cache<TagStore,Coherence>::snoopTiming(PacketPtr pkt)
// better not be snooping a request that conflicts with something
// we have outstanding...
if (mshr && mshr->inService) {
- assert(mshr->getNumTargets() < numTarget); //handle later
mshr->allocateSnoopTarget(pkt, curTick, order++);
- assert(mshr->getNumTargets() < numTarget); //handle later
+ if (mshr->getNumTargets() > numTarget)
+ warn("allocating bonus target for snoop"); //handle later
return;
}